Bond Election Called

February 12, 2024: The CISD Board of Trustees unanimously called for a proposition bond election in the amount of $8,440,000 (Proposition A) and $5,320,000 (Proposition B) to be held on May 4, 2024. The bond proposal is a comprehensive plan that addresses facilities as well as Career and Technology Education (CTE) Vocational Trades Program needs. It was developed through an in-depth process that included parents, non-parents, district staff, students, community leaders, and business owners.

The District’s current total ad valorem tax rate is $0.8836 per $100 of assessed valuation, which is made up of a maintenance and operations tax rate of $0.7236 per $100 of assessed valuation and a debt service tax rate of $0.16 per $100 of assessed valuation of taxable property in the District.

Elementary Wing & Renovations (Proposition A) = $8,440,000

CTE Vocational Trades Building (Proposition B) = $5,320,000

Citizens 65+ School Tax Impact

Property taxes for citizens 65 years or older who have filed the “Over 65 Homestead Exemption” will not increase above the tax ceiling because of the bond proposal. Under the “Over 65 Homestead Exemption” taxes are frozen at the dollar amount of the year the individual turned 65 and regardless of future tax rate increases and assuming no improvements are made to the homestead property, the tax levy for the 65-year-old will not increase beyond the ceiling dollar amount. If decreases in property value, tax rate declines, or change in exemptions cause the tax levy to fall below the ceiling amount, the over 65 taxpayers will pay the lower tax bill. 


Individuals 65 years of age or older automatically qualify for the "Over 65 Homestead Exemption" based on their date of birth on the initial homestead application. If you are unaware if your date of birth is filed on your homestead application, please call the Colorado County CAD at (979) 732-8222 and their office can assist you with confirming if your taxes can be frozen.
